Diploma in Physiotherapy

Diploma in Physiotherapy (DPT) is a 3-Year professional paramedical course that is pursued by candidates who wish to treat patients with physical disabilities or injuries. The courses teach the candidates about the various rehabilitation techniques that the patients have to be treated so that they can return to their normal lifestyle. This course can be pursued after passing class 12th from the science stream with a minimum aggregate of 50% from a recognised board. The admission to the DPT course is done either on the basis of merit list or through entrance examination.

DURATION: 3 YEARS.

COURSE ELIGIBILITY
1 Successful completion of the 10+2 level of education, from a recognized educational Board.
2 A minimum aggregate score of 45% (40% for SC/ST candidates) at the 10+2 level.
3 Candidates must have biology subjects in their 10+2 education.
